This summer saw events both expected and surprising. I've sold work at a lovely gallery and shop on Dunoon high street for a while. The Meeting Place raises money for various mental health projects and alas a few weeks ago an arsonist did his worst and the whole place burnt down. Gutting to say the least. I really hope the lovely couple who run it can rise like a phoenix... One of the paintings lost in the fire was this Buddhist lotus painting. I loved it. Here it is when it was exhibited at a previous Cowal Open Studios exhibition: 

Underneath it is one of my stone paintings, more of which are in the pipeline (as well as in my gallbladder). Anyway, onwards and upwards.
